Influence of the public on story selection This theory suggests that people's perceptions about topic relevance influence the selection of news articles. The perceived relevance of a topic by an individual could be an important factor when choosing a story, but it is not enough to justify reading the story. The decision of whether or not someone will choose to read the story is contingent on whether they feel sufficiently informed by other news sources. While journalists are still free to decide what stories they write about the impact of audience metrics has become increasingly relevant in news-related selection process. It has been demonstrated that metrics on audience have an effect on journalists' perceptions regarding the importance and relevance of news stories. In a study that was conducted recently of 136 Belgian political journalists, we found that stories associated with positive audience analytics were ranked higher than those without. Similar to this, stories linked to negative metrics of audience were not rated higher. Eye tracking data was used to study the influence of news factors on people's selections of news stories from news websites. Eye tracking techniques revealed that people take more time to read news stories if the topics are related to their own lives.
